Can You Trust a 3-Day-Old Urine Drug Test? Understanding Accuracy and Implications

Can You Use a 3-Day-Old Urine Drug Test? Factors Influencing Accuracy

When it comes to drug testing, accuracy is of the utmost importance. One common question that arises is whether a urine sample that is three days old can still provide reliable results. The answer is not straightforward, as several factors come into play that can influence the effectiveness of a 3-day-old urine drug test.

Understanding Urine Drug Testing

Urine drug tests analyze the presence of drugs and their metabolites in a person's urine. These tests are widely used for various purposes including employment screenings, legal cases, and healthcare assessments. While urine samples can often provide accurate results, the age of the sample plays a critical role in the reliability of the findings.

Factors Affecting the Accuracy of a 3-Day-Old Urine Sample

There are several factors that can impact the accuracy of a urine drug test, especially when dealing with a sample that is three days old:

  • Storage Conditions: The way a urine sample is stored can significantly affect its integrity. Samples should ideally be kept in a sealed, refrigerated environment. If a 3-day-old sample has been left at room temperature, it may undergo chemical changes that can alter test results.
  • Types of Drugs Tested: Different drugs have varying detection windows in urine. For example, marijuana can be detected for several days to weeks, while other substances may only be detectable for a short period. Understanding the specific drug in question is essential to evaluate the reliability of a 3-day-old sample.
  • Metabolism and Hydration: Individual factors such as metabolism, hydration levels, and frequency of drug use can impact how long substances remain detectable in urine. A person with a high metabolism may eliminate drugs faster, whereas hydration can dilute the urine, affecting test outcomes.
  • Sample Contamination: Once a urine sample is collected, it is susceptible to contamination. Exposure to air, light, or foreign substances can compromise the integrity of the sample. If a 3-day-old sample has been improperly handled, the results could be rendered unreliable.
  • Type of Drug Test Used: The sensitivity of the drug testing method can also play a crucial role. Some tests may require fresher samples to achieve accurate results, while more sophisticated lab tests might still go through reliable analyses on older samples.

Understanding Urine Drug Testing and Its Timing

Urine drug testing is a commonly used method for detecting the presence of drugs and their metabolites in an individual's system. Due to its non-invasive nature and relative cost-effectiveness, this method has become a standard in various settings, including workplaces, healthcare facilities, and legal contexts. However, the timing of the urine sample collection significantly influences the accuracy of the results.

The Basics of Urine Drug Testing

Before diving into the specifics of timing, it is essential to understand how urine drug testing works. The primary objective of these tests is to identify substances that may impair an individual's ability to function safely in their environment. Key points to consider include:

  • Types of Drugs Detected: Urine tests can screen for a wide range of drugs, including marijuana, cocaine, opiates, amphetamines, and benzodiazepines.
  • Metabolites: Most drug tests do not detect the drug itself but rather the metabolites - the byproducts produced when the body processes drugs.
  • Detection Window: Each drug has a different timeframe in which it can be detected after use, referred to as the detection window.

The Role of Timing in Drug Testing

Timing plays a critical role in the reliability of urine drug tests. The accuracy of a test can diminish substantially if the sample is collected outside the typical detection window of a specific substance. Here are key factors to consider:

  • Window of Detectability: Different substances remain detectable in urine for varying periods. For example, marijuana may be detectable for up to 30 days in heavy users, while cocaine may only show up for a few days after use.
  • Sample Age: A 3-day-old urine sample may not provide accurate results for drugs with shorter detection windows. Additionally, chemical changes could occur in the sample over time, potentially leading to false positives or negatives.
  • Hydration and Other Factors: Hydration levels, diet, and individual metabolism can influence how quickly drugs are eliminated from the body, affecting the test results.

Environmental and Storage Conditions

The manner in which urine samples are stored can significantly impact test accuracy. When considering if you can use a 3-day-old urine drug test, one must account for:

  • Temperature: Urine samples should ideally be stored at specific temperatures to prevent the breakdown of elements that make up the sample. Room temperature may not be suitable for longer storage periods.
  • Containment: Using airtight containers can help preserve the integrity of the sample, reducing the risk of contamination or evaporation.
  • Time Elapsed: Over time, bacteria can proliferate in urine, potentially altering its chemical composition and negatively affecting test results if not handled properly.

Impact on Test Accuracy

One of the primary implications of using a 3-day-old urine drug test is the potential for inaccurate results. The accuracy of urine drug tests can be influenced by several factors:

  • Metabolite Degradation: Over time, drug metabolites in the urine can break down or degrade, leading to false negatives.
  • Evaporation or Contamination: Storing a urine sample for three days increases the risk of contamination or evaporation, which can alter the concentration of detectable substances.
  • Temperature Changes: Improper storage conditions can affect the integrity of the sample, making it less reliable.

Due to these potential accuracy issues, using an outdated sample can undermine the integrity of the testing process. This is particularly concerning in legal situations or employment contexts, where the implications of a positive or negative result can be significant.

2. Blood Tests

Blood testing is an alternative that can provide more immediate results reflecting recent drug use. This method is particularly useful for substances that are quickly metabolized. Some advantages include:

  • Short Window of Detection: Blood tests are effective for detecting substances that are active in the bloodstream, typically within hours of use.
  • Direct Correlation: They directly correlate with the individual’s current state, making them ideal for assessing impairment.
  • Less Susceptible to Manipulation: Unlike urine tests, blood tests are less likely to be altered or faked.

3. Hair Follicle Testing

Hair follicle tests offer an alternative method for detecting drug use over a more extended period, typically up to 90 days. The benefits of hair testing include:

  • Long Detection Window: This method can show patterns of use over time, making it beneficial for long-term assessments.
  • Resistance to External Factors: Hair samples are less affected by factors like hydration or urine dilution, which can skew urine test results.
  • Higher Accuracy Over Time: Hair tests provide cumulative data, which can be advantageous for understanding habitual use.

4. Saliva Testing

Saliva tests have gained popularity in recent years as a non-invasive method of drug testing. The benefits include:

  • Easy Collection: Samples can be easily collected on-site without specialized training or equipment.
  • Rapid Results: Results can often be obtained within minutes, facilitating quicker decision-making in workplaces.
  • Immediate Detection: Saliva tests are effective for detecting drugs used shortly before the test, indicating current impairment.
